Webyour surgery. This is normal and you will need to wear the elastic bandage (tubigrip) during the day for as long as you have a swollen knee. You do not need to wear this at night and you may leave it off once the swelling has reduced. Alternatively you may be given anti-embolic stockings to wear until you are back to normal mobility. WebCompression using AIS reduced swelling of the ankle at all time points and improved the mean OMAS score at six months to 98 (95% confidence interval (CI) 96 to 99) compared with a mean of 67 (95% CI 62 to 73) for the Tubigrip group (p < 0.001). The mean AOFAS and SF-12v2 scores at six months were also significantly improved by compression.
